Make a birthday chair for your students to sit in on their birthday. Grab a folding chair that has a cushion seat. Remove the seat and cover the padding with birthday fabric to make a special birthday chair! A great investment for many years. Choose a birthday bookmark, and let them choose a book as a birthday gift.

Non-food birthday ideas. Birthday cards - Grab a bulk pack of birthday cards and write a special note for each kid early in the school year. Stash the cards to pull out at the appropriate time. Send them home for kids with summer birthdays at the end of the year. Crazy straws - Pick up a pack of crazy straws and pair them with a note.

2. Bloomin' Birthdays. This "Bloomin' Birthdays" board is a fun way to embrace and celebrate every student. The flowerpots represent the months of the year, and the flowers include students' names and birth dates. This creative board shows that all students are special flowers in the classroom garden.

Classroom Birthday Ideas. 1. Birthday Hat Filled With Goodies. Take a party hat, and fill it with treats such as candy, bubble gum, trinkets, pencils, stickers, and any other birthday goodies that you think students will enjoy. After students empty the hat, they have a party favor that they can wear. 2.

Make a Sign. At the beginning of the year, make a sign that says "Today is _____'s Birthday!" and laminate it. Then on the special day, write the child's name in the blank with a dry erase marker. Hang the sign on the door to the classroom or on your whiteboard for everyone to see.

Together, craft a unique birthday song and accompanying dance that will become your classroom's signature celebration move. You can differentiate this idea based on your student age groups. Older students can start from scratch, while younger students can have the song given to them and just create dance moves.

Classroom Birthday Board Ideas. Setting up a classroom birthday board is a relatively easy way to make sure every child in your class feels a little birthday love, and there's a bonus: Set up a bulletin board or birthday chart at the beginning of the year, and you don't have to do much more than switch out names and dates every month.
